During the month of June, Ava kept track of the number of days she saw birds in her garden. She saw birds on 18 days of the mont
h. What is the experimental probability that she will see birds in her garden on July 1st?
1 answer:
There are 30 days in the month of June. Out of the 30 days, Ava saw birds on 18.
P(bird)=18/30
We can simplify the fraction by dividing both sides by 2.
P(bird)=18/30=9/15
9/15=0.6=60%
Theres a 9/15 or 60% chance that she will see a bird on July 1st.
